WebAug 1, 1992 · Eagly and Crowley (1986) define heroic behavior as helping behavior which is both risky and public, and chivalrous behavior as that directed toward the protection of the weak and oppressed. WebThe social role theory (Eagly & Crowley, 1986) makes two predictions: (1) women will help more than men in situations involving close friends, and (2) women are more likely to help in a nurturant way than in a problem solving way (and the reverse prediction is made for men).
